Yesterday I got my PGWP rejected at the border.
I completed my M.Eng from Concordia University montreal. During my program, after completing 45 credits my GPA was less than 3.0 and hence I was withdrawn from program, later i was given permission to take 2 more courses to raise my GPA to 3.
Withdrawn from program: September 1 2015 (Completed 45 credits)
Reinstated back into the program: January 1 2016
Completed the program: August 2016
Until i was reinstated, I was not allowed to take any course.
When I took my official transcript and degree completion letter to the Border at localle, they told me that I am not eligible for the post graduate work permit because according to CIC rule
"You must have continuously studied full time in Canada and you must have completed a program of study that lasted at least eight months."
I explained him what happened and the reason, but he said he doesnt have the authority to consider it but only to check the eligibility and hence he rejected my application. He also charged $155 as processing free.
He asked to apply at CIC online with whatever reason that I have.
